Local Building Standards and Planning Permissions

Every project must meet specific regional regulations and safety codes. Hampshire authorities enforce strict guidelines to protect both the natural environment and historical heritage sites scattered across the county. Reputable contractors manage the permit process to maintain compliance with these authorities while avoiding common delays. Securing planning permission is often the most time-consuming phase of any development, demanding precise documentation and architectural drawings.

Working alongside professionals who understand local council expectations prevents expensive revisions later in the schedule. They submit accurate plans, coordinate directly with building control officers, and guarantee that the final structure adheres perfectly to the approved specifications. Ignoring these local laws often results in heavy fines or legal orders requiring you to demolish unapproved work. A capable team protects your investment by strictly following every regional building code.

Sustainable Practices in Regional Construction

Modern building techniques now focus heavily on energy efficiency and low-impact materials. Developers prioritise insulation and renewable energy integration to provide long-term benefits for homeowners and the local environment. Using sustainable materials reduces the immediate carbon footprint of your build while lowering future energy expenses considerably. Many clients now request locally sourced stone or reclaimed timber to reduce the transport emissions associated with their developments.

A forward-thinking construction company in Hampshire will suggest installing features like solar panels, air source heat pumps, and high-efficiency double glazing. These additions protect the local ecosystem and make the property far more affordable to run over the coming decades. Furthermore, integrating smart water management systems and permeable paving helps manage heavy rainfall, a common issue in southern coastal areas. Building sustainably protects the local landscape for future generations.

Choosing the Right Contractor for Your Project

Selecting a reliable team involves checking local references and previous project success. You should ask to view portfolios of completed builds that closely resemble your own planned development. Verifying insurance and professional certifications provides peace of mind before any work begins on a site. Speak directly to previous clients to gauge the reliability, punctuality, and communication skills of the builders you plan to hire.

A trustworthy company will gladly share this information and explain exactly how they handle safety protocols on site. They will also provide a highly detailed quote that breaks down labour, materials, and timeline expectations. Be cautious of contractors offering unusually low estimates, as these often lead to hidden costs once the development is underway. Thorough due diligence protects your financial investment and keeps the site entirely safe.
